Overview

Celebrate the beauty of spring on Korea's scenic east coast with a refreshing day trip to Seoraksan National Park and Sokcho Yeongnangho Lake.

Walk among Seoraksan's majestic peaks as soft pink blossoms brighten the trails, then unwind with a peaceful stroll around Yeongnangho Lake, where calm waters reflect the surrounding mountains. It is an ideal spring getaway for those seeking fresh air, panoramic views, and unforgettable seasonal scenery.

▲ Seoraksan National Park
Discover the refreshing beauty of Seoraksan National Park as spring breathes new life into the mountains. Surrounded by rugged peaks and fresh greenery, enjoy crisp air and stunning natural landscapes just outside Seoul.

▲ Sokcho Yeongnangho Lake
Relax by the peaceful waters of Yeongnangho Lake, where cherry blossoms reflect beautifully on the surface. This hidden spring gem in Sokcho offers a perfect blend of mountain views and delicate seasonal blooms.

Itinerary

7:00am
Depart from Hongik Univ. Station (Line 2, Gyeongui-Jungang Line, Airport Railroad) Exit 8
7:30am
Depart from Myeongdong Station (Line 4) Exit 4
9:40am
Arrive at Seoraksan National Park
- Walk easy trails and take in panoramic views surrounded by seasonal blossoms.
1:40pm
Depart for Sokcho Yeongnangho Lake
2:00pm
Arrive at Sokcho Yeongnangho Lake cherry blossom spot
- Stroll along the lakeside path lined with soft pink cherry blossoms in full bloom.
4:20pm
Depart for Seoul
7:00pm
Drop off at Dongdaemun History & Culture Park Station
7:10pm
Drop off at Myeongdong Station
  • Drop off is only available at Dongdaemun H&C Park Station and Myeongdong Station.
  • The itinerary is subject to change depending on local/traffic/weather conditions.
